Pb access formulaire

Résolu
Signaler
Messages postés
34
Date d'inscription
mardi 3 janvier 2006
Statut
Membre
Dernière intervention
16 janvier 2008
-
Messages postés
71
Date d'inscription
mercredi 15 novembre 2000
Statut
Membre
Dernière intervention
29 mars 2007
-
Bonjour!

J'ai le problème suivant:
J'ai un formulaire "vendeurs" dans lequel j'ai une champ de type "liste". Je veux que l'utilisateur choisisse parmi cette liste un type de bien (exempl: immeuble). ça, ok.

En fonction du bien qu'il choisit, j'aimerais qu'un autre champ "liste" propose une liste de propositions differentes.
En fait, au lieu que ma liste soit affiliée à une unique requete, je voudrai qu'elle soit affiliée à des requêtes différentes, suivant le type de bien que l'utilisateur a choisi.

Si vous pouvez m'aider. Au secours!!
Merci

3 réponses

Messages postés
34
Date d'inscription
mardi 3 janvier 2006
Statut
Membre
Dernière intervention
16 janvier 2008

Merci encore. J'ai résolu le problème grâce à kharrat.
Messages postés
71
Date d'inscription
mercredi 15 novembre 2000
Statut
Membre
Dernière intervention
29 mars 2007

Salut

Ta question:
En fonction du bien qu'il choisit, j'aimerais qu'un autre champ "liste" propose une liste de propositions differentes.
En fait, au lieu que ma liste soit affiliée à une unique requete, je voudrai qu'elle soit affiliée à des requêtes différentes, suivant le type de bien que l'utilisateur a choisi.

Voilà comment je ferais:

Procedure 1

   strBien = listeDeBien(item sélectionné)

   Select strBien

      Case Bien1
         Call ProcedureBien1

      Case Bien2
         Call ProcedureBien2

      Case Bien3
         CallProcedureBien3

   Fin Select

Fin Procedure 1

ProcedureBien1

      Requête SQL 1 = SELECT Item11, Item12 FROM Table

      Liste2.AjouteItem "Item11"
      Liste2.AjouteItem "Item12"

Fin ProcedureBien1

ProcedureBien2

      Requête SQL 2 = SELECT Item21, Item22 FROM Table

      Liste2.AjouteItem "Item21"
      Liste2.AjouteItem "Item22"

Fin ProcedureBien2

ect...

Excuse la syntaxe OléOlé, mais je pense que c'est compréhensible et j'espère que ça t'aidera  ! Pour le reste, la syntaxe exacte, ça varie d'un langage à l'autre, mais si tu fais du Access sous VBA ou VB.Net, c'est pas très éloigné de ce que j'ai écrit.

Maintenant je vais posé, moi aussi, ma question qur le forum !

++
Messages postés
71
Date d'inscription
mercredi 15 novembre 2000
Statut
Membre
Dernière intervention
29 mars 2007

Merci à toi : tu es la première personne à qui je viens en aide sur le forum !

En te souhaitant que ton tour vienne bientôt
Kharrat